What are the primary responsibilities in the Industrial Security Specialist position?

Program Security Support to include:
  • Perform duties related to the role of Facility Security Officer (FSO) Contractor Special Security Officer (CSSO)/Contractor Program Security Officer (CPSO).
  • Develops, implements and manages security programs across the company including off-sites.
  • Assist with security training
  • Provide Visitor Control (to include sending/receiving VARs) and meeting support
  • Create, scan, maintain, and organize security documentation, and tracking.
  • Ensures accuracy of security databases.
  • Coordinate security needs, support, and requirements with the RRC security team
  • Conducts security briefings and maintains security education programs.
  • Full understanding of applicable Government manuals (NISPOM, ICD’s, DoD Security Manuals, etc.)
  • Participates in the administration and coordination of multiple security programs/activities to ensure compliance with government and company security policies and procedures.
  • Identifies program issues and implements corrective actions to identified security problems as directed.
  • Works closely with Program Management to identify security requirements and vulnerabilities.
  • Reviews security program requirements for efficiency and standardization.
  • Acts as a liaison with government agencies / organizations to ensure contract security compliance.
  • Participates in preparation of security proposals.
  • Participates in planning and preparations of new security programs.
  • Partners with various government agencies to ensure corporation is compliant with directives and regulations and obtain rulings, interpretations, and acceptable deviations for compliance with regulations.
  • Organizes, coordinates, executes, and interprets required research to achieve stated security goals, including furthering the industrial security discipline within the organization.
  • Investigates security incidents and violations relating to classified programs.
  • Implements corrective actions to identified problems.
  • Assists in all aspects of the National Industrial Security Program (NISP).
Physical Security Support to include:
  • Maintain Intrusion Detection Systems (IDS) to include: programming, testing, coordinating, user training, and response
  • Maintain Access Control Systems (ACS) to include: badging, reports, user training, and maintenance
  • Assist with building camera systems, monitoring, intercoms, and guard coordination
  • Assist with Physical Security inspections, testing, and construction
  • Assist with Physical Security Documentation and approvals
  • Escorting personnel in secure areas
Technical/Computer Security Support to include:
  • Data Transfers
  • Media Registration and Control
  • Security Help Desk POC to include: reviewing, approving, and assigning tickets
  • Assisting Information System Security Officers (ISSOs) with verifying compliance and continuous monitoring
  • Media Destruction

What required background will make you successful?

  • Bachelor’s Degree preferred or equivalent education and experience with at least 3-5 years of experience working in Industrial Security.
  • Must have a current favorably adjudicated T5 / T5R and eligibility for a TS//SCI clearance.
  • US CITIZENSHIP REQUIRED

Preferred skills:

  • Experience supporting SCI security programs.
  • Experience supporting SAP security programs.
  • Experience as a Facility Security Officer.
  • Prior industrial security experience in aerospace or related industry.
  • Professional Certification in Industrial Security.
  • Ability to climb a 10-foot ladder to perform Physical security checks.
